Файл: udar.php
Строк: 87
<?php
include("files/ini.php");
include("files/data.php");
if($udata16<="0"){ header ("Location: gk.php?&go=lose"); exit;}
$ref=rand(1,3);
$ref2=rand(1,3);
if($udata37==""){include_once("files/zag.php");echo'Вы находитесь не в окрестностях!';include_once'files/down.php';exit;}
$elita=mysql_query("SELECT * FROM `peklowin` WHERE `usr`='$log' and `ok`='ataka' LIMIT 1");
if(mysql_num_rows($elita)==1){
$udata4=$udata4*1.15;}else{$udata4=$udata4;}
$elita=mysql_query("SELECT * FROM `peklowin` WHERE `usr`='$log' and `ok`='lov' LIMIT 1");
if(mysql_num_rows($elita)==1){
$udata3=$udata3*1.15;}else{$udata3=$udata3;}
$elita=mysql_query("SELECT * FROM `peklowin` WHERE `usr`='$log' and `ok`='pvp' LIMIT 1");
if(mysql_num_rows($elita)==1){
$udata4=$udata4*1.15;}else{$udata4=$udata4;}
$elita=mysql_query("SELECT * FROM `peklowin` WHERE `usr`='$log' and `ok`='pvpc' LIMIT 1");
if(mysql_num_rows($elita)==1){
$udata4=$udata4*1.15;}else{$udata4=$udata4;}
switch($tip) {
case 'weapon':
if($udata16<="0"){ header ("Location: gk.php?&go=lose"); exit;}
$a = @mysql_query("select * from `okrestnosti` WHERE `mob4`='$udata37' and `mob7`<('".time()."'-'300') and `id`='$id' ");
if (mysql_affected_rows()==0)
{
include_once"files/zag.php";
echo"Ошибка!";
include_once"files/down.php";exit;
}
while($arr=mysql_fetch_array($a)){
$time = date("H:i:s");
$hp=trim($udata16);
$allhp=trim($udata17);
$mob2=$arr['mob2'];
$mob3=$arr['mob3'];
$mob5=$arr['mob5'];
$mob0=$arr['mob0'];
$mob6=$arr['mob6'];
$mob7=$arr['mob7'];
$mob8=$arr['mob8'];
$mob9=$arr['mob9'];
$mob10=$arr['mob10'];
$mob11=$arr['mob11'];
$mob12=$arr['mob12'];
$id=$arr['id'];
$allhp2=trim($mob3);
$die=trim($udat[5]);
$hp2=trim($mob2);
$ref=rand(1,2);
if($ref=="1"){
$udk=$udata4-$mob6;
if($udk<"0"){ $udk="0";}
if($mob8=="RaidBoss"){
$raiduron=$udata4/2;
$udk=rand($mob5,$mob6);
}
$okudar=rand(1,3);
if($okudar=="1"){
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Вы решительно ударили во врага. <b>Урон $udk</b>', '".$log."')");
}else{
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Враг пытался увернутся, но вы сильно ударили во врага. <b>Урон $udk</b>', '".$log."')"); }
$udk=$mob2-$udk;
mysql_query("UPDATE `okrestnosti` SET `mob2`='$udk' WHERE `id`='$id'");
}else{
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Вы засомневались и промахнулись.', '".$log."')");}
$refin=rand(1,3);
if($refin=="1"){
$met=$mob5;
$rtip=rand(1,2);
if($rtip=="1"){
if($mob8=="RaidBoss"){
$udarr=rand($mob5,$mob6);
}else{$udarr=$met-$udata3;}
if($udarr<"0"){ $udarr="0";}
$udata16=$udata16-$udarr;
mysql_query("UPDATE `users` SET `udata16`='$udata16' WHERE `udata0`='$log'");
}else{
if($mob8=="RaidBoss"){
$udarr=rand($mob11,$mob12);
}else{$udarr=$met2-$udata82;}
if($udarr<"0"){ $udarr="0";}
$udata16=$udata16-$udarr;
mysql_query("UPDATE `users` SET `udata16`='$udata16' WHERE `udata0`='$log'");
}
$okpopad=rand(1,3);
if($okpopad=="1"){
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Вы не успели увернуться от удара. <b>Урон $udarr</b>', '".$log."')");
}else{
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Вы засомневались и в вас попали. <b>Урон $udarr</b>', '".$log."')");}
}else{
$okprom=rand(1,3);
if($okprom=="1"){
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Вы отскочили от удара', '".$log."')"); }else{
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Вы пригнулись и монстр промахнулся.', '".$log."')");
}
}
if($udata16<="0"){ header ("Location: gk.php?go=lose"); exit; }
header ("Location: ataka.php?&startan=$startan&id=$id");
}
break;
case 'mag':
if($udata16<="0"){ header ("Location: gk.php?&go=lose"); exit;}
$a = @mysql_query("select * from `okrestnosti` WHERE `mob4`='$udata37' and `mob7`<('".time()."'-'300') and `id`='$id' ");
if (mysql_affected_rows()==0)
{
include_once"files/zag.php";
echo"Ошибка!";
include_once"files/down.php";exit;
}
while($arr=mysql_fetch_array($a)){
$time = date("H:i:s");
$hp=trim($udata16);
$allhp=trim($udata17);
$mob2=$arr['mob2'];
$mob3=$arr['mob3'];
$mob5=$arr['mob5'];
$mob0=$arr['mob0'];
$mob6=$arr['mob6'];
$mob7=$arr['mob7'];
$mob8=$arr['mob8'];
$mob9=$arr['mob9'];
$mob10=$arr['mob10'];
$mob11=$arr['mob11'];
$mob12=$arr['mob12'];
$id=$arr['id'];
$allhp2=trim($mob3);
$die=trim($udat[5]);
$hp2=trim($mob2);
$qi = mysql_query("SELECT * from `mag` WHERE `mag10`='".$log."' and `id`='".$name."' ");
if (mysql_affected_rows()==0)
{
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- У вас нет такой магии.', '".$log."')"); header ("Location: ataka.php?&id=$id&startan=$startan&"); exit;
}
else
{
while($rowi=mysql_fetch_array($qi))
{
if($udata29<$rowi['mag1']){
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Не хватает МР', '".$log."')"); header ("Location: ataka.php?&id=$id&startan=$startan&"); exit;}
$udar=round($udata4+$rowi['mag0']);
if($mob8=="RaidBoss"){
$raiduron=$udata4/2;
$udk=rand($mob5,$mob6);
$udar=round($udk+$rowi['mag0']);
}
$m=$mob6;
if($mob8=="RaidBoss"){$m="0";}
$udk=$udar-$m;
if($udk<"0"){ $udk="0";}
$qii = mysql_query("SELECT * from `res` WHERE `uda7`='".$log."' and `uda4`='Soulshot' and `uda3`>'0' ");
if (mysql_affected_rows()==1)
{
while($rowii=mysql_fetch_array($qii))
{
if($rowii[uda3]>0){
$uda3=$rowii[uda3]-1;
mysql_query("UPDATE `res` SET `uda3`='$uda3' WHERE `uda7`='$log' and `uda4`='Soulshot'");}
}
if(!$rowii[uda3]>0){
$udk=$udk*2;
}
}
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Вы нанесли $udk урона монстру.', '".$log."')");
$udk=$mob2-$udk;
mysql_query("UPDATE `okrestnosti` SET `mob2`='$udk' WHERE `id`='$id'");
$udata29=$udata29-$rowi['mag1'];
mysql_query("UPDATE `users` SET `udata29`='$udata29' WHERE `udata0`='$log'");
$refi=rand(1,2);
if($refi=="1"){
$met=$mob5;
$met2=$mob11;
$rtip=rand(1,2);
if($rtip=="1"){
if($mob8=="RaidBoss"){
$udarr=rand($mob5,$mob6);
}else{$udarr=$met-$udata3;}
if($udarr<"0"){ $udarr="0";}
$udata16=$udata16-$udarr;
mysql_query("UPDATE `users` SET `udata16`='$udata16' WHERE `udata0`='$log'");
}else{
if($mob8=="RaidBoss"){
$udarr=rand($mob11,$mob12);
}else{$udarr=$met2-$udata82;}
if($udarr<"0"){ $udarr="0";}
$udata16=$udata16-$udarr;
mysql_query("UPDATE `users` SET `udata16`='$udata16' WHERE `udata0`='$log'");
}
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Вы не успели отвернутся от удара, урон $udarr', '".$log."')");
}else{
mysql_query("INSERT INTO `battle_log` VALUES ('', '".$time." - Вы отпрыгнули от удара', '".$log."')");
}
if($udata16<="0"){ header ("Location: gk.php?go=lose"); exit; }
header ("Location: ataka.php?&id=$id&startan=$startan&");
}
}
}
break;
}
include_once"files/down.php";
?>